This brief tutorial shows students and new users how to log in to Windows 11 without typing passwords each time.

The Windows login screen is a security feature that helps protect your PC from others. Someone will need to know your password before they are allowed to sign in.

Access will be denied without knowing the correct password to sign on to Windows.

If your computer will not be used by others or not used in public areas, then one can turn off the password protection screen on Windows.

To get started with logging in to Windows without passwords, follow the steps below:

Enable Passwordless login

With Windows 11, passwordless login has been removed. You must first enable the option before users can log in without passwords.

Press the Windows key + R to open the run command box to enable it. Then type the commands below to open the registry editor.

regedit

Then browse to the path below:

H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ows NT\CurrentVersion\PasswordLess\Device

Double-click DevicePasswordLessBuildVersion to open. Then change the value to 0 and closeout.

Disable password login

Now the passwordless login is enabled, use the Run command box again.

Or Press the Windows key + R on your keyboard. (The Windows key is the one to the left of your space bar with the Windows logo on it)

When the Run app opens, type the line below into the box and press the Enter key.

netplwiz

When it opens, select the user you want to automatically log in without always typing a password.

Then uncheck the box that reads “Users must enter a username and password to use this computer.

After selecting the user from the list and unchecking the box, click the Apply button.

You will be prompted to type the username originally entered when the account was created.

Type it and confirm it, then press Enter or select OK.

Restart Windows

Now that you’ve set up the account to log in without first typing the password, restart your computer and you’ll notice Windows will sign you in without typing a password.
